Default YFZ-Skid Plate Modification

has anyone drilled out the thread holes in the swingarm. to allow a bigger diameter bolt. i keep snapping those 10mm bolts. like 1 per ride and i'm using an AC skid. granted the terrain i ride is rough...rocks everywhere...these things should be holding up better.

there looks like theres enough room for a wider bolt and a longer bolt to add a locknut on the other side.

has anyone done this yet? or does anyone have a better idea?
